What's it like to stay in a motel?
Motels often offer free parking, and many also feature an outdoor pool. Often one or two stories tall, motel properties usually have outdoor access to guestrooms from the parking lot. In the U.S., motels became more commonplace at the end of the 1940s when cars became more popular along with road trip vacations, peaking in the 1960s with over 60,000 properties.

What's the seasonal weather like in Bristol?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we've g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Bristol to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 70°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 39°F. Average annual precipitation for Bristol is 45 inches.
What are my options for getting around Bristol when staying in a motel?
We've gathered some information about local transportation options in Bristol to help you navigate your stay: Fly into Abingdon, VA (VJI-Virginia Highlands), which is located 10.6 mi (17 km) away from the city center. Otherwise, look for flights into Tri-Cities, TN (TRI-Tri-Cities Regional), which is 14.6 mi (23.4 km) away. If you'd like to venture out around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
